What the kitchens here are actually like
The kitchen normally sits in the back addition or a later side return, which puts the run against the oldest and least straight wall in the building. Almost everything that makes a fitting day hard is a property of the building rather than of the stone. The route is walked before the first lift.
A mix of Georgian and Victorian terraces around Well Street with the kitchen in the rear addition on an L of 3-3.5m, plus estate flats with fixed galleys. Extension work is common but modest because the gardens here are short.
Streets are permit-only with filtered junctions and Victoria Park Road carries traffic with limited stopping.
The flat entrance door and the internal doorways are usually tighter than the communal stairs, which is the opposite of what most people assume. The day is planned backwards from the hall, and the scribing takes longer than the carry. Walked, measured, protected, then lifted.
What we are usually templating in is Georgian terrace, Victorian terrace, post-war estate and conversion flat. Each of those behaves differently once the old top comes off.

Getting stone into the room
Terrace halls are narrow with the stair close to the door, though some streets have back gates onto rear alleys.
A controlled parking zone means either a visitor permit sorted in advance or a suspended bay, and a suspension is applied for days ahead rather than on the morning. We aim for the first slot of the day where parking is tight, because that is when the street is emptiest. It is why the arrival time is what it is.

What moves the number on a quote around here?
Two runs meeting at an internal corner is the most common shape we fit, and the corner is where the decisions are. A layout that has been packed and levelled run by run instead of to one datum shows as a step where two pieces meet. Nothing is bonded until the whole run sits flat. Material is £110-£550 per square metre supply only, and templating, fabrication and fitting are quoted on their own lines.
What needs to be ready before you come to South Hackney?
Where a corner is a couple of degrees off, a mitre cut to a theoretical ninety degrees opens on the wall side and there is no closing it afterwards. The back edge is eased in progressively rather than offered up once and forced. It is the slow part of the day and it should be. Clear the full hall and stairs route of furniture, bikes, coats and stair-gates, and keep the front door propped and unobstructed for the carry. Consent for the work sits with the freeholder or the managing body, and getting it in writing first avoids a crew arriving to a locked door.
